Description

Summary a new allele of was isolated in a behavioral genetic screen for male mating defects, and found to result in a substitution of Arginine for Glycine in the equivalent of human PKD2 alanine 615. ArticleThe C. elegans ortholog of polcystin-2 is encoded by (Barr et al., 2001). From an EMS screen of a strain for male mating defective mutants and a secondary behavioral screen for defects in discrete steps of male mating behavior, namely response to contact to hermaphrodites and vulval location (described in Schindelman et al., 2006), we identified a new allele of based on mapping and complementation. fails to complement () for defects in response to contact with hermaphrodite and vulval location. Here we report the sequence of this allele. PCR amplification and sequencing of exons indicated that there was a c–>t transition in the transcribed DNA strand (g–>a in the sense strand; Figure 1A). This change leads to an altered codon, a Glycine to Arginine substitution the PKD-2 protein. This position corresponds to A615 of the human protein (Figure 1B).
